A Stock Person (or Stocker/Stock Associate) manages inventory by receiving, unpacking, pricing, and stocking merchandise, keeping shelves full and organized, while a Duty Officer (or Officer of the Day) is responsible for overseeing daily operations, handling incidents, and ensuring protocols are followed, often on a rotational basis in military, maritime, or large organizational settings. The key difference: Stocking is about physical goods, while duty officers handle operational/administrative responsibilities.
